Key UX Shifts That Speed Up Mobile Queries
What quick UX shifts actually speed up mobile queries? You’ll optimize input, results, and timing by prioritizing instant feedback and lean interactions. Start with a streamlined search bar: prominent, accessible, and forgiving—auto-suggest as you type, minimal keystrokes, and clear focus states. Implement instant results previews, so you can skim relevance before loading full pages. Use clear category chips, succinct labels, and predictable filters to reduce cognitive load. Emphasize performance: prefetch probable results, lazy-load assets, and compress content to cut wait times. Favor inline results for common queries, and display error messages that guide corrective actions without full page reloads. Design for touch accuracy, avoid modal disruptions, and ensure smooth transitions that feel instantaneous. This approach speeds mobile queries without sacrificing clarity or accuracy.
Privacy-Respecting Personalization in Practice
How can personalization respect privacy without sacrificing usefulness? You tailor results with clear consent and transparent settings, so your data fuels relevant suggestions without leaking sensitive details. You adjust what’s stored, how long it’s kept, and who can view it, giving you granular control over your experience. Use on-device processing to keep signals local, reducing exposure while preserving accuracy. When shared, you anonymize and aggregate, avoiding personal IDs in analytics. Employ privacy-preserving techniques like differential privacy and federated learning to learn from patterns without exposing individuals. Communicate purpose and impact plainly, enabling quick opt-ins or opt-outs. Regularly review permissions, minimize data collection, and test for bias. This approach sustains usefulness while honoring your privacy boundaries.

Energy-Efficient Processing for Longer Battery Life
Energy-efficient processing is the key to longer battery life without sacrificing performance. You optimize energy use by choosing smarter workloads, prioritizing urgent tasks, and deferring nonessential ones. Modern mobile engines balance speed and power with dynamic voltage, frequency scaling, and intelligent core assignment. When you run search queries, the system caches results, reuses indexes, and uses lightweight models for common prompts. You enable hardware-aware algorithms that match app behavior to battery state, avoiding full-throttle bursts. You rely on adaptive batching, asynchronous processing, and low-power wakeups to minimize idle drain. By profiling energy footprints, you identify hotspots and refactor code, reducing unnecessary computations. The result is quicker responses, cooler devices, and longer intervals between charges.
